Gustavo Petro wrote a message on social networks in the early morning and said that his speech on May 1 was censored: “They do not want the president to be heard”

President Gustavo Petro remained in his social networks until 2 am on Monday, May 5.

This is confirmed by his social network X, the means of communication by which the president of the Colombians speaks to the country.

There, Petro took advantage of the morning to talk about , especially referred to the speech he delivered on May 1, on Labor Day, from Bolívar Square in Bogotá.

“This speech of the President of Colombia was censored by the Colombian oligarchy and its institutions; They use television to undergo the people “Said the president.

Congress of the Republic, President Gustavo Petro | Photo: Guillermo Torres Reina / Presidency

And he shared what he considers are his “complete words” that for an hour and ten minutes and that appear on YouTube.

In the opinion of several opponents, the president intended that, as is the case with his advice of ministers, television stopped his programming to convey the entire intervention.

However, the in Colombia covered the event and gave him the deployment he considered necessary with the most important advertisements of the Head of State. Recall that Mondays at night, the president institutionalized them to disseminate their and extensive councils on national and public television.

In fact, the Monday following the of Pope Francis, the president interrupted the programming of Colombians to talk about his government’s policies. This fact is already in the hands of Justice, which aimed at guardianships, demands, among other judicial actions.
